There are a few myths about Surge; chief among them is that Surge contains more caffeine than most other drinks. Urban myths often hint that Surge was discontinued because it had more caffeine than two cups of coffee. While Surge does contain more caffeine than some soft drinks, it contains a little less than its closest analogue, Mountain Dew. According to Coca-Cola's customer service in Norway, Urge (the Norweigian equivalent) contains 45% more caffeine than Coca-Cola. In Norway, a 0.5L bottle of Coca-Cola contains 10mg of caffeine, while a bottle of Urge contains 14.5mg of caffeine.
